Special delivery: granulin brings CpG DNA to Toll-like receptor 9.

Eva Marie Y Moresco1, Bruce Beutler.   

Abstract

Foreign DNA activates the innate immune response through Toll-like receptor 9 (TLR9). In this issue of Immunity, Park et al. (2011) present evidence that granulin is a cofactor for TLR9 activation, delivering CpG-oligodeoxynucleotides to TLR9 in endolysosomes.
